       Is anyone using components (such as TSOP,etc.) that have alloy 42
       leads on thin card PCMCIA's? I have heard that reliability may
       be an issue (less compliancy) due to handling/assembly/encasement
       flexure. Solder joint cracking is said to be evident in reliability
       testing... Thanks
